Cyp7b1-inhibiting azoles as novel enhancers of hematopoietic stem and progenitor cell mobilization
2025-10-14
Abstract excerpt
Mobilized hematopoietic stem and progenitor cells (HSPCs) are essential for transplantation-based therapies, including curative gene therapies for sickle cell disease (SCD). While granulocyte colony-stimulating factor (G-CSF, filgrastim) remains the standard mobilization agent, many patients respond inadequately, and it can trigger life-threatening vaso-occlusive crises in SCD.
